Job description

What You Will Do
  • Day‑to‑day operations of the MRT team and provide MRT support to customers in the Asia Pacific region, including events administration and export‑control clearance checks.
  • Perform and certify maintenance tasks, repairs, and defect rectifications on Pratt & Whitney Canada (P&WC) engine series in accordance with approved maintenance procedures and regulatory requirements.
  • Maintain the highest standards of airworthiness during inspections and maintenance tasks.
  • Coordinate with Engine Programs, Field Support Managers (FSMs) and Customer First (CFirst) to provide on‑site maintenance support and achieve minimum engine downtime.
  • Manage customer situations through technical expertise, professional communication and responsive support to enhance confidence in P&W products and services.
  • Liaise with customers to plan and coordinate maintenance schedules, define MRT work scopes, and facilitate commercial and payment arrangements.
  • Collaborate with cross‑functional teams—Procurement, Logistics, Operations, Engineering and Quality—to ensure successful deployment and completion of MRT events.
  • Travel frequently, often on short notice, to customer facilities across the region for on‑site engine maintenance and technical support.
  • Provide in‑shop support as assigned.
  • Support engine field recommendations/ troubleshoot queries from customer/FSM/CRM cases.
  • Work in accordance with accepted safe and environmental practices, report unsafe conditions, and make safety suggestions.
Qualifications
  • CAAS B11, B13, C14, C15, M10/L11/L12 certification or equivalent is required.
  • Diploma in Mechanical or Aerospace Engineering, or a related discipline.
  • Minimum 5years of aviation experience, with hands‑on experience in gas‑turbine engines.
  • Knowledge of gas‑turbine engine construction.
  • Experience troubleshooting service‑related problems encountered during operation of P&W engines.
  • Ability to interpret technical standards, drawings, specifications and other documentation to identify product discrepancies and deficiencies.
  • Professional team player with a positive, adaptable attitude, self‑motivated and able to work independently.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ills and ability to engage and collaborate with external customers and internal stakeholders.
  • Ability to travel internationally at short notice and for extended periods to provide on‑site customer support.
  • Flexibility to work shifts as operational needs dictate.
  • Multi‑tasking abilities with strong analytical skills and meticulous attention to quality.
  • Experience with P&W engine models is an added advantage.
